PHP中怎样发送post请求并获取网页

PHP中怎样发送post请求并获取网页,第1张

    $post='POST数据';

    // 初始化

    $curl = curl_init('URL');

    $header = array();

    $header[] = 'User-Agent: Mozilla/50 (Windows NT 61) AppleWebKit/53736 (KHTML, like Gecko) Chrome/420231190 Safari/53736';

    curl_setopt($curl, CURLOPT_>

HTML是页面一般是服务器处理后直接交由浏览器展示的要想在原Ahtml中显示提交后的信息,可以有这些思路:

(1)在bphp中处理完成后,将要输入的信息保存数据库或session等中,然后使用header跳转到ahtml,但是在服务器端要将html文件当成php页面处理,在此html中(相当于php页面),使用php语句获取要输入的信息并生成在html传输到浏览器(不推荐)

(2)同上,但是服务器端不将html当成php来解析处理,而是在此html页中使用javascript标签,链接指向某一个php,由它取出之前数据并以js语句输出,如:

ahtml中:

<script src="jphp"></script>

jphp中:(略过取之前数据的过程)

echo "documentwrite('$message');";

(3)在ahtml中使用ajax通过XML>

您好,这样的:

之间的数据都属于post,如文本框“username”中的数据,密码框“passowrd”中的数据,因为method="post",所以是post提交,method还可以设置为method=“get”。比如Structs的标记,,,,,,

<form action="3php" method="POST">

主机地址:<input name="num" type="text" /><br />

<input name="xinxi" type="submit" value="下一步" />

</form>

以上就是关于PHP中怎样发送post请求并获取网页全部的内容,包括:PHP中怎样发送post请求并获取网页、关于PHP中POST传递参数问题、php在获取了post的数据以后 怎么样才能输出返回信息到原有的html中等相关内容解答,如果想了解更多相关内容,可以关注我们,你们的支持是我们更新的动力!

欢迎分享,转载请注明来源:内存溢出

原文地址:https://54852.com/web/9397036.html

(0)
打赏 微信扫一扫微信扫一扫 支付宝扫一扫支付宝扫一扫
上一篇 2023-04-27
下一篇2023-04-27

发表评论

登录后才能评论

评论列表(0条)

    保存